TheElements of the English Language, ExplainedIna New, Easy, and Concise Manner, By Way of Dialogue;Inwhich the Pronunciation is taught by an Union of Letters that produces similarSounds in French, and the true Quantity of each Syllabe is Determined;withFamiliarPhrases, Dialogues, and a Vocabulary, very useful for those who desire to speakEnglish correctly in a short Time.ANew Edition revised, corrected, and enriched with many new Rules and Remarks, very proper to remove thos...e Difficulties that still retard the progress ofForeigners.----------------V.J. Peyton----------------London, and to be had also in Paris: at Pissot’s Barroisjunior’s, Booksellers, Quai des Augustins (1779), Nouvelle Edition, very rareedition----------------This is a rare 1779 printing at itsNouvelle Edition of the “The Elements of the English Language” by V.J. Peyton.The book has full brown leather bindings with five raised bands to the spine, title label with gilt lettering, what appears to be an owner’s inscriptionpenned to the front pastedown, mirrored title pages, one in English and one inFrench with a feint stamp to the French title page, throughout the text is inFrench and English, pp. 435. This is a rare edition of this book inthat whilst I have located other editions of this book in the British Library Ihave not been able to locate a copy of this Nouvelle Edition, and elsewhere onthe Internet in the public domain I have located only one reference to thisedition. In addition, I have not been able to locate any biographicalinformation on the author of this book. Generally, this book is in faircondition overall, despite the faults described following. More specifically, externally it is rubbed and bumped, there is wear and scuffing to the leather, there is splitting and damage to the creases of the spine, and to the head ofthe spine and the corners of the book, internally there is some age browningand foxing, and some grubbiness through use, there is some worming in the lowermargins of the book, very occasionally touching the text, splitting at thecrease of the front endpaper, and the front free endpaper is ragged to theedges, otherwise the body of the book remains tightly bound. Unpackaged this book weighs 340g (approx 12oz), and is 17.75 x 11 cm (12mo) or approximately7 x 4½ inches in size.
